Ray分布式机器学习:利用Ray进行大模型的数据处理、训练、推理和部署

Ray分布式机器学习:利用Ray进行大模型的数据处理、训练、推理和部署

评分

★★★★★

ISBN

9787111753384

出版社

机械工业出版社 2024-05-17出版

分类

人工智能

内容简介
Ray是开源分布式计算框架,简化了扩展计算密集型Python工作负载的过程。本书展示了如何使用Ray构建机器学习应用程序,介绍了Ray如何融入当前的机器学习工具,以及Ray如何与这些工具紧密集成。本书前3章介绍了Ray作为分布式Python框架的基础知识,并提供了应用示例;第4-10章介绍了Ray高级库(Ray RLlib、Ray Tune、Ray Dataset、Ray Train、Ray Serve、Ray Cluster、Ray AIR),并展示如何使用高级库创建应用程序;第11章对Ray的生态进行了总结,并指导读者继续学习。
AI简介
这是一本专注于分布式计算框架Ray在机器学习领域中的应用的书籍。书中首先介绍了Ray的基础知识,包括其定义、系统组件以及如何使用Ray创建简单的MapReduce示例。接着,书籍深入探讨了Ray的高级库,如Ray RLlib、Ray Tune、Ray Dataset、Ray Train、Ray Serve、Ray Cluster和Ray AIR,并展示了如何使用这些库创建应用程序。 在书中,作者详细解释了分布式计算在大数据处理中的作用,并强调了Python在数据科学中的地位。书中指出,Ray是专为Python数据科学社区构建的分布式计算框架,它满足所有分布式计算需求,广受欢迎。Ray易于入门,并且符合Python编程简单便捷的特点。Ray的核心API非常精简,有助于用户高效创建分布式应用程序。 书中还详细介绍了强化学习的定义和目标,并解释了如何使用Ray进行强化学习。此外,书籍还讨论了超参数调优基础,并提供了随机搜索示例。书中还详细解释了分布式模型训练基础,并介绍了Ray Train库。 书中还讨论了在线推理特点与挑战,并介绍了在云平台上使用云集群部署Ray的方法。书中还详细介绍
阅读/下载地址